see fit
or think fit {v. phr.} To decide that an action is necessary, wise, or advisable; choose. * /Jim asked "Dad, what time should I come home after the dance?" His father answered, "You way do as you see fit."/ - Often used with an infinitive. * /After much thought, we did not see fit to join the Smiths on their Caribbean cruise./ * /The boys were angry because Ed thought fit to report the fight to the principal./
